Understanding the Basics
RFID Technology:
RFID uses electromagnetic fields to automatically identify and track tags attached to objects. Each RFID tag contains a microchip with a unique identifier and an antenna. When the tag passes through an RFID reader’s electromagnetic field, the data is transmitted, enabling automatic identification and data collection without line-of-sight.
Barcode Systems:
Barcodes are optical representations of data in the form of lines and spaces. Scanners read these codes by translating the patterns into machine-readable text. Unlike RFID, barcodes require direct line-of-sight between the scanner and the code, but they are cost-effective and widely used.
Why Integrate RFID and Barcode Systems?
Enhanced Accuracy:
RFID: Provides real-time tracking with fewer errors due to its ability to read multiple tags simultaneously and in various orientations.
Barcode: Offers precise data capture, though it requires manual scanning, which can introduce human error.
Increased Efficiency:
RFID: Speeds up processes like inventory checks, as it doesn’t require direct line-of-sight and can read multiple tags at once.
Barcode: Simplifies data entry and tracking, especially in environments where RFID might be overkill or too costly.
Cost-Effectiveness:
Combining both systems can balance the initial investment in RFID technology with the lower cost of barcodes, making it a practical solution for various business sizes.
Proven Strategies for Integration
1. Assess Your Needs:
Start by evaluating your current tracking system’s limitations and your specific operational needs. Determine which processes would benefit from RFID’s real-time tracking and which can be managed effectively with barcodes.
2. Develop a Clear Integration Plan:
Define Objectives: Identify the goals of integrating RFID and barcode systems, such as improving inventory accuracy, reducing labor costs, or enhancing supply chain visibility.
Select Compatible Technologies: Choose RFID and barcode systems that can work together seamlessly. Ensure that your RFID readers and barcode scanners are compatible with your existing software and hardware infrastructure.
3. Implement Incrementally:
Pilot Program: Start with a pilot program to test the integration in a controlled environment. This allows you to identify potential issues and make adjustments before a full-scale rollout.
Phase Deployment: Roll out the integration in phases, focusing on high-impact areas first. This approach minimizes disruption and allows for smoother transitions.
4. Train Your Team:
Provide comprehensive training for your staff on using both RFID and barcode systems. Ensure they understand how to operate the equipment, troubleshoot common issues, and interpret the data collected.
5. Monitor and Optimize:
Continuous Monitoring: Regularly review the performance of the integrated system. Use metrics like scan accuracy, processing time, and error rates to evaluate its effectiveness.
Feedback Loop: Collect feedback from users to identify areas for improvement. Adjust the system and processes based on this feedback to optimize performance continually.
6. Ensure Data Integration:
Software Synchronization: Integrate the data collected from RFID and barcode systems into your inventory management software. This ensures that information from both technologies is unified and accessible.
Real-Time Data Access: Implement real-time data access to enable quick decision-making and responsiveness to inventory changes.
